Why Proper Storage Matters
Proper storage of defibrillator supplies is important for various reasons. First and foremost, safety is a top concern. If supplies are stored improperly, they can become damaged, which might make them useless in an emergency. This could lead to delayed responses and potentially worsen a situation that needs immediate attention.
Another reason to store supplies properly is compliance with regulations. There's often guidance from health and safety authorities around how to store medical devices and their accessories. By following these rules, you not only ensure equipment stays functional but also avoid any potential fines or legal issues.
Extending the lifespan of your supplies is another key factor. Just like how food needs to be kept in a fridge to last longer, defibrillator supplies benefit from being stored in a controlled environment. This means keeping them in a place where temperature, humidity, and light are carefully managed. With the right storage conditions, supplies can perform reliably when needed.
Best Practices for Storing Defibrillator Supplies
Keeping your defibrillator supplies in good condition begins with the right storage environment. Here are some tips to help you:
- Temperature Control: Store supplies in a cool and dry place. High temperatures can degrade materials, while a damp environment can lead to corrosion or other damage.
- Proper Containers: Use storage containers that provide protection from dust and moisture. Ideally, these should be labelled clearly for easy identification and access.
- Organisation Tips: Arrange supplies in an orderly fashion. Group related items, such as pads and batteries, together to make them easy to find. Make use of shelves or drawers to keep everything neat and tidy.
Organising supplies is not just about convenience, but it can also reduce the time it takes to respond during an emergency. By investing a little effort in how you store your defibrillator supplies, you ensure they remain in top condition and ready for use when you need them most.
Regular Checks and Maintenance
Keeping your defibrillator supplies in good working order doesn't stop at proper storage. Regular checks and maintenance play a big role in ensuring everything's ready when needed. Scheduled inspections help you catch any issues early before they become a problem during an emergency. It's wise to set up a routine for checking supplies, like once a month or bi-monthly, so it becomes second nature.
Checking for expired supplies is also vital. Pads and batteries often come with expiration dates, and using items beyond this date could jeopardize their effectiveness. Make it a habit to rotate older stock so nothing goes to waste. Keep an eye out for any visible wear or corrosion, especially on battery terminals, as these can affect performance.
Logging your maintenance activities is a good way to keep track of checks and replacements. A simple spreadsheet or notebook where you record the dates and activities can be invaluable. This record-keeping supports accountability and ensures you're up to date with what's been done and when. Treat your supply checks like clockwork, and your preparedness will reflect that attention to detail.
Tips for Quick Access in Emergencies
Efficient storage isn't just about safety and maintenance; it's also about accessibility. Knowing where your defibrillator supplies are and getting to them quickly can save crucial seconds in an emergency. Here are some tips to optimise access:
- Strategic Placement: Choose a central, easy-to-reach location for storing supplies. This spot should be clear and accessible to everyone in the building, reducing the chance for confusion during an urgent situation.
- Labelling and Signage: Clear labelling on storage containers and visible signs pointing to the location of supplies make them easier to find. This is especially helpful for anyone not familiar with the layout, such as visitors.
- Training Staff: Regularly train staff or personnel who might need to use these supplies. Ensure everyone knows both the location and the proper steps involved in using the equipment. This boosts confidence and readiness across the team.
Thinking about accessibility now ensures you're not scrambling for supplies during a real emergency. Plan your layout with a focus on reducing response time and improving outcomes.
